A 24 team tournament can be simple or demanding depending on the format. This guide gives a practical starting point for organizers who need match counts, rounds, byes, and schedule estimates before publishing rules.
Because 24 is not a power of two, organizers often compare a 32-slot single elimination bracket with a group stage. The group option gives teams more games, while single elimination keeps the event short.

Frequently Asked Questions
+How many matches does a 24 team single elimination tournament need?
Twenty-three matches to produce one champion. Because 24 is not a power of two, the bracket rounds up to 32 slots and 8 teams receive a first-round bye.
+Why do many organizers choose group stage for 24 teams?
24 divides into 6 groups of 4. Each team plays 3 group matches, then the top 2 from each group advance to a 12-team knockout. This gives every team more play time without the long tail of a full round robin.
+How many byes does a 24 team single elimination bracket need?
Eight byes. The bracket rounds up to the next power of two (32), and 32 minus 24 equals 8 empty first-round slots.
